PROGRAMADOR BACK-END: Como uma simples linha de código pode MUDAR TUDO? (Grupo Primo) | PRIMOTECH 09
HTML-код
- Опубликовано: 3 окт 2024
- 💻 Dê um STAART na sua evolução profissional hoje: r.staart.com/a...
PRIMO TECH 09 | O que é Monitoramento de Performance de Aplicações e como trabalhar na área
No PrimoTech de hoje vamos falar sobre o que é o monitoramento de Performance de aplicações e como trabalhar na área.
Host:
Thaissa Candella: Gerente de educação no Grupo Primo
Convidados:
Andryos Carvalho: Partner | Tech Manager no Grupo PRIMO
João Vitor Miranda: Tech Lead Backend no Grupo Primo
@DanielHe4rt : Developer Advocate | Livecoder
@ErickWendelTraining : Profissional Trainer | Microsoft MVP
Acredito que poderia ter tags em cada episódio sinalizando o nível da discussão, vi que algumas pessoas não entenderam muita coisa do que foi discutido nesse episódio, porém, no meu caso, eu sinto falta de podcasts brasileiros que elevam a conversa a esse patamar. Ótimo podcast, gostei bastante.
concordo. me perdi muito, não entendi muita coisa
Bom q a pessoa se esforce pra chegar nesse nível
Muito bom esse tipo de conversa. Me faz perceber que ser um dev não diz a respeito somente ao coding, mas abrange uma teia complexa de relacionamento e soluções de problemas. A verdade é que ser um bom dev está muito além de codar, e esse tipo de conversa me empolga bastante para tornar-me um programador excelente.
O Erick é o cara que eu mais curto na programação kkkkk linguagem parecida com a minha, sinceridade e conteúdo relevante ❤️❤️❤️
íncrivel como a Thaissa Candella realmente é uma host muito boa, ela guia a conversa, acompanha e o melhor de tudo ela escuta os convidados e da embasamento conforme as respostas.
que feedback lindo 💜 muito obrigada 🥰
Muito bom! Apesar de eu não saber praticamente nada de Back-end, é bom conhecer como é, parabéns a todos!
Primo trazendo só gente que eu admiro demais! Obrigado aos envolvidos!
A fera voltou,#Thaissa
Espero ver mais episódios como esse no futuro, sei que não é a maior parte do público que consegue acompanhar conversas de alto nível, mas poderiam fazer um talk assim a cada certo tempo, ou a cada x episódios.
Adorei, sucesso aí pro grupo Primo!
Show! Parabéns pela postura técnica de Erick e Daniel, independente de tecnologia, focados na solução. Sensacional!!!
Excelente episódio! Parabéns 👏🏽👏🏽👏🏽
Obrigada 😃
Agregou muito valor e conhecimento, eu gostei muito desse podcast. eu acho que esse bate papo ai poderia ser uma consultoria cobrada, e temos aqui de graça um tema muito atual e necessário. Empresas perguntando sobre performance, e arquitetura para desenvolvedor backend pleno, passei por uma entrevista e me perguntaram sobre...
Podcast sensacional! com certeza o melhor de TI brasileiro que já vi em tecnologia! continuem por favor com mais assuntos técnicos como esse.Eu amei! FullStack Forever!
Esse podcast ficou show de mais,
Um bucado de gente que eu admiro na mesma mesa 😍
🚀🚀🚀
simplesmente amo esse canal
Muito massa!! Fico feliz de ter terminado de ver o podcast e ver que to aprendendo com um cara que me ensina tudo isso que foi falado kkkkk Que é o Balta.
Que podcast dahora! parabéns a todos! o melhor podcast
Serverless é muito louco, foi o mais próximo a nanoservices que eu cheguei, sem contar a facilidade pra subir um novo serviço.
esse canal é muito útil, principalmente pra quem está começando
Bate papo muito interessante sobre conhecer de fato a tecnologia. Sobre o exemplo do axios, já me deparei com uma situação que ele não resolvia, e tive que implementar http na mão.
obrigado, estão abrindo mentes!
Estou por aqui pra ajudar responder possíveis dúvidas!! 🚀
Performance pra mim é: menor o tempo que roda o algoritmo, melhor.
Escalabilidade é diferente, é fazer o algoritmo que vai ser melhor enquanto mais chega carga, ele não vai consumir mais do que deveria
Cara, essa live vale milhões. Vocês são top DMS!
Estão deitando demais, varios conteudos para agregar no nosso dia a dia! Obrigado a todos
Nós que agradecemos! 🚀🚀🚀
Faz um episodio falando de infraestrutura, Devops e etc...
Opaa, é pra já!! O que acha Thaissa, vamos providenciar?!
A galera quer comparar o bode de hoje com o PHP 5. Compara com as novas versões e terão dados que são reais. Fora que linguagem é indiferente, o problema não é a linguagem é a arquitetura, é a modelagem do sistema, entre várias outras questões, discutir qual linguagem é melhor quando há um mundo de erros a se resolverem antes
Topzera! Vou cutucar os nodezeros hein! Typescritp é uma csharperizacao do javascript! brincadeirinha... mas é verdade
Só os melhores ai
Obrigado, @phelipeviana9184! Estamos sempre trazendo os melhores para vocês!
Top demais!!!
Cache é um dos melhores amigos dos devs back e front. O Netflix por exemplo instalou cache em certos provedores de internet pra reduzir o impacto direto nos serviços. Óbvio que isso é uma situação extrema, mas em casos de performance, a criatividade é livre.
Concordo super Oscar! Para os mais curiosos esse "cache" que ele comentou nos provedores realmente é uma prática do Netflix, chama-se OpenConnect ( nome do serviço ) que eles distribuem para inúmeros provedores de conexão garantindo a maior proximidade do conteúdo com o cliente final, além de inúmeros outros "ganhos" - quem aí chutaria mais algum?!
um amo codar 😍😍
Levar a galera da rocketseat diego Fernandez e Mayco Brito ... .... MUITOS FERA
Eu gosto muito de Node. Mas eu amo Elixir
Esse é o formato ideal🙌🙌🙌
Eu amo programar ❤
Ótimo episódio, me agregou muito.
Fiquei perdidão pela parte técnica. MAS, que ep. mindblowing. QUÊ FEELING! Top pacas. Anotações essenciais para todas as áreas. Parabéns galera!
Performance nem sempre é somente tempo. Uma aplicação pode demorar um pouco para entregar algum resultado e ainda sim, performar muito bem.
Exatamente, @brunotaboada3429! A performance vai além do tempo de resposta e envolve muitos outros fatores. Obrigado pela contribuição! 🚀
Muito bacana esse papo técnico, sou aluno Staart da trilha back end (por enquanto mas pretendo estudar um pouco de data scient) e espero um dia conseguir trocar um papo técnico com gente desse nível e passar um pouco dos que já passei quando chegar lá que tenho certeza que vou ter história para contar
O Erik é bom...
Episódio animal, está complicado achar conteúdo com linguagem que converse com o público mais experiente e que procura segundas opniões que normalmente não tem muito com quem trocar, eu mesmo trabalho o dia todo praticamente sozinho por ser remoto e por mais que tenha devs no meu time eles nao se comunicam com papos técnios e as vezes eu fico muito em dúvida se o que eu tenho feito e executado é o caminho correto.
mesma coisa me ocorre, trabalho homeoffice e ngm dos colegas conversa sobre... então vamos colar ai nos podcast
Pra variar monstros em cada colocação e comentário.
Senti falta de comentários sobre testes de performance: carga, stress, saturação... Além da carreira de um engenheiro de testes de performance que em consultoria por exemplo é diferente da carreira de QA.
PS: Esperarei pra ouvir o sobre análise de BD.
Opaa Bruno! Não seja por isso, vamos providenciar esse conteúdo, mesmo que não seja no formato podcast haha
Vou tentar compartilhar no linkedin assim que possível alguns insights que tivemos sobre testes de stress/carga além da mitigação de impacto destes com os bancos de dados! Pode me cobrar hein hahah
❤
Sendo sincero, e essa é a minha opinião, testes é uma questão ética, não se entrega aplicação sem escrever testes.
No final tudo é um CRUD!
Haha, verdade, @kaiodutra1837! CRUD é a base de muitos sistemas. 😂
Não há problemas em atingir 100% de cpu. O problema é ter um pico constante de cpu por um longo período. Pequenos picos são aceitáveis.
ocê tem toda razão, @brunotaboada3429! É importante monitorar e gerenciar esses picos para garantir uma performance estável. 🔍
Linguagem difícil
Muito bom o podcast, mas creio que a maioria, assim como eu, é iniciante no meio da programação, e confesso que fico boiando com um monte de expressões, se puderem usar uma linguagem mais simplificada, agradeço!
Sucesso primotech!
Tem que ter uma Malu perini na mesa, a pessoa que traduz para uma linguagem mais simples
Valeu pelo feedback Luis!! Pode deixar que trabalharemos nisso!
Obrigado pelo feedback Luís, vamos preparar conteúdo para todos os níveis de conhecimento 🚀🚀🚀
Cara, se for pensar bem, o jargão do mundo dev nem é tão complexo assim:
Ou é uma sigla, ou é um nome em inglês, que pode significar um conceito ou uma tecnologia. Por exemplo "backend" e "frontend" são conceitos, o ideal seria a gente ser capaz de explicar um conceito com apenas uma frase, então eu diria que "backend" é a parte de um site ou aplicativo que funciona lá no computador da empresa. E "frontend"
é a parte do aplicativo ou site que vai funcionar no meu celular ou computador. Na minha opinião entender os conceitos é mais importante que entender as tecnologias, pois as tecnologias mudam rápido e os conceitos resistem por mais tempo.
Agora tecnologia é um pouco mais trabalhoso de explicar, porém é muito mais fácil de pesquisar, se você digitar o nome no google tem uma página do wikepedia explicando e milhares de videos no youtube falando sobre. A parte chata de entender os termos da tecnologia é que sempre vão tentar explicar uma nova tecnologia citando outras tecnologias. As tecnologias podem ser linguagens, frameworks, softwares, plataformas de cloud, etc. (note que esses últimos termos são conceitos) O ideal na hora de explicar uma tecnologia é citar os conceitos que ela envolve e o porque usar ela.
Por exemplo HTML é uma linguagem de marcação, ela serve pra você "desenhar" as telas de um site, então ela faz parte do frontend de um site. E por aí vai.
Escolheu a stack por causa de tecnologia de mercado como assim?
Precisam dar atenção maior nos assinantes da Staart
onde estudar sobre performance? dicas? curso?
Minuto 1:32:46
Traduz o que é “poque”, “poq”, “pok” ?
Significa: prova de conceito !
Conheço uma empresa que é exatamente como Erick mencionou travamento de pesquisa, um 'A' e trava a tela. Na qual eu sou usuario e passo raiva. E essa empresa nada mais e nada menos é só a Launcher da Epic
É uma galera muito jovem né
Otimização Prematura deve ser evitado.
Ngm pra representar o meu python :(
Obrigado pela dica, colocando na lista 🚀🚀🚀
Alô alô podem me chamar pra representar o Python o Gianotto já conhece bem o meu trabalho
Os cara tão comprando os principais do nincho tech pra ganhar audiência esse primo rico é malandrao kkkk Jaja começa isso aumentar a audiência vai ser perigoso o que esse povo vai começar a impulsionar nas redes do tipo LinkedIn para com os parâmetros de desenvolvimento
Trazer a galera fera de tech para bater um papo e disponibilizar conteúdo de qualidade gratuito pra vocês é malandragem? Não entendi 🤔
O Podcast bacana e bem dinâmico, no entanto, a maioria do espectador, assim como eu, é leigo no assunto, e perde muito conteúdo por não entender os termos técnicos. Poderiam explica-los ou substitui-los para melhor entendimento.
Falou, falou e, não falou qual esquema arquitetural usaria
Qual você usaria?
36:25 alguém tem o link desse vídeo que ele comenta?
Tá na mão, primo! Me enganei sobre a empresa, mas o video continua aqui :p
ruclips.net/video/mtTUIP3PhKw/видео.html&ab_channel=TecNoz
Culpar a linguagem pelos erros do programador é osso...uma query mal escrita é ruim em qualquer linguagem
os bugs vão vir com os hunters... relaxem
Pode falar mal da HBO MAX aí kkkk, já sabemos
Crud é o cacete kkkkkkk. E vida de full-stack é o cão.
😂😂😂😂😂😂
"deu problema na empresa precisamos de performance!"...sério isso...parei de assistir
Caraca véi, já pensou toda vez que falar seu nome ter que soletrar ? Que bost@ 😅😅😅